description Peel, pulp and seeds of Cucurbita maxima were extracted from aqueous (water) and phosphate buffered saline (PBS) at incubated temperature of 37 deg C similar to normal human physiological temperature to investigate the potential of these extracts as antibacterial agents and cytotoxic agents using antibacterial susceptibility assay against six pathogenic bacteria of gram positive and negative and cytotoxic assay against Human non-small cell lung carcinoma cell line (H1299). The phytochemical contents of all the extracts were determined to correlate with their biological properties.
